The RoleAs an Air Conditioning Engineer, you will be responsible for the installation, servicing, maintenance and repair of commercial air conditioning systems across a wide range of customer sites.
Working with hotels, offices, retail stores, restaurants, schools, healthcare facilities and industrial premises, you'll ensure customers receive reliable, energy-efficient climate control solutions.
No two days are the same, with a mix of planned maintenance, new installations, reactive repairs and system upgrades.
Key Responsibilities- Install, service and maintain commercial air conditioning systems.
- Diagnose faults and carry out repairs efficiently and safely.
- Commission new air conditioning installations.
- Carry out planned preventative maintenance (PPM) visits.
- Complete service reports and installation documentation accurately.
- Advise customers on equipment performance and maintenance requirements.
- Ensure all work complies with current health & safety regulations.
- Maintain a professional and customer-focused approach on every job.
- Represent DS Refrigeration to the highest standard.
- F-Gas Certification.
- Minimum 5 years' experience working with commercial air conditioning systems.
- Full UK Driving Licence.
- Strong fault-finding and diagnostic skills.
- Experience with split systems, multi-split, VRF/VRV and packaged air conditioning units.
- Ability to work independently and manage your own workload.
- Excellent communication and customer service skills.
- CSR Card.
- Experience with ventilation and heat pump systems.
- Electrical fault-finding experience.
- Manufacturer training or certifications.
